| 22 | #ifndef TEXTURE_LOADER_H_ |
| 23 | #define TEXTURE_LOADER_H_ |
| 24 | |
| 25 | #include "GBIDefs.h" |
| 26 | |
| 27 | //Forward declarations |
| 28 | class Memory; |
| 29 | class RDP; |
| 30 | |
| 31 | //***************************************************************************** |
| 32 | //* TextureImage |
| 33 | //! Used to store information about texture image |
| 34 | //***************************************************************************** |
| 35 | struct TextureImage |
| 36 | { |
| 37 | unsigned int format; |
| 38 | unsigned int size; |
| 39 | unsigned int width; |
| 40 | unsigned int bpl; |
| 41 | unsigned int address; |
| 42 | |
| 43 | //! Constructor |
| 44 | TextureImage() |
| 45 | { |
| 46 | format = size = width = bpl = 0; |
| 47 | address = 0; |
| 48 | } |
| 49 | }; |
| 50 | |
| 51 | //***************************************************************************** |
| 52 | //* RDP Tile |
| 53 | //! Struct used to store information used then loading textures. |
| 54 | //***************************************************************************** |
| 55 | struct RDPTile |
| 56 | { |
| 57 | unsigned int format, size, line, tmem, palette; |
| 58 | |
| 59 | union |
| 60 | { |
| 61 | struct |
| 62 | { |
| 63 | unsigned int mirrort : 1; |
| 64 | unsigned int clampt : 1; |
| 65 | unsigned int pad0 : 30; |
| 66 | unsigned int mirrors : 1; |
| 67 | unsigned int clamps : 1; |
| 68 | unsigned int pad1 : 30; |
| 69 | }; |
| 70 | struct |
| 71 | { |
| 72 | unsigned int cmt, cms; |
| 73 | }; |
| 74 | }; |
| 75 | |
| 76 | //FrameBuffer *frameBuffer; |
| 77 | unsigned int maskt, masks; |
| 78 | unsigned int shiftt, shifts; |
| 79 | float fuls, fult, flrs, flrt; |
| 80 | unsigned int uls, ult, lrs, lrt; |
| 81 | |
| 82 | unsigned int getWidth() { return lrs - uls + 1; } |
| 83 | unsigned int getHeight() { return lrt - ult + 1; } |
| 84 | |
| 85 | //! Constructor |
| 86 | RDPTile() |
| 87 | { |
| 88 | format = size = line = tmem = palette = 0; |
| 89 | maskt = masks = 0; |
| 90 | shiftt = shifts = 0; |
| 91 | fuls = fult = flrs = flrt = 0; |
| 92 | uls = ult = lrs = lrt = 0; |
| 93 | } |
| 94 | }; |
| 95 | |
| 96 | //***************************************************************************** |
| 97 | //* Texture Loader |
| 98 | //! Class for loading texturs from RDRAM to Texture Memory |
| 99 | //***************************************************************************** |
| 100 | class TextureLoader |
| 101 | { |
| 102 | public: |
| 103 | |
| 104 | //Constructor / Destructor |
| 105 | TextureLoader(); |
| 106 | ~TextureLoader(); |
| 107 | |
| 108 | bool initialize(RDP* rdp, Memory* memory); |
| 109 | |
| 110 | //Set Texture Image |
| 111 | void setTextureImage(unsigned int format, unsigned int size, unsigned int width, unsigned int segmentAddress); |
| 112 | |
| 113 | //Set Tile |
| 114 | void setTile(int format, int size, int line, int tmem, int tile, int palette, |
| 115 | int clampS, int clampT, int mirrorS, int mirrorT, int maskS, |
| 116 | int maskT, int shiftS, int shiftT); |
| 117 | |
| 118 | //Set Tile Size |
| 119 | void setTileSize(int tile, unsigned int s0, unsigned int t0, unsigned int s1, unsigned int t1); |
| 120 | |
| 121 | //Load Tile |
| 122 | void loadTile(int tile, int s0, int t0, int s1, int t1); |
| 123 | |
| 124 | //Load Block |
| 125 | void loadBlock(int tile, int s0, int t0, int s1, int t1); |
| 126 | |
| 127 | //Load Texture Look up table |
| 128 | void loadTLUT(int tile, int s0, int t0, int s1, int t1); |
| 129 | |
| 130 | public: |
| 131 | |
| 132 | //! Returns information about current texture image |
| 133 | TextureImage* getTextureImage() { return &m_textureImage; } |
| 134 | |
| 135 | //! Returns previusly loaded tile |
| 136 | RDPTile* getCurrentTile() { return m_currentTile; } |
| 137 | |
| 138 | //! Returns a tile |
| 139 | //! @param tile which of the eight tiles to return. |
| 140 | RDPTile* getTile(unsigned int tile) { return &m_tiles[tile]; } |
| 141 | |
| 142 | private: |
| 143 | |
| 144 | Memory* m_memory; //!< Pointer to Memory Manager |
| 145 | RDP* m_rdp; //!< Pointer to Reality Signal Processor |
| 146 | |
| 147 | //Tiles |
| 148 | RDPTile m_tiles[8]; //!< Eight tiles |
| 149 | RDPTile* m_currentTile; //!< Previusly loaded tile |
| 150 | TextureImage m_textureImage; //!< Texture Image |
| 151 | |
| 152 | }; |
| 153 | |
| 154 | #endif |
